NameValuePairs : global

  • Rversion finale: Washingtondc
  • Mis à jour 1 févr. 2024
  • 1 minute de lecture
  • Effectue une conversion entre les cartes et les chaînes représentant les paires nom/valeur dans la carte.

    La forme de chaîne est la suivante : <name> = <value>, <name> = <value, ... où <name> est un nom de chaîne, éventuellement entouré de guillemets doubles (style Microsoft), et <value> est une valeur de chaîne, également éventuellement entourée de guillemets.

    Vous trouverez ci-dessous des exemples de chaînes nom/valeur valides :
    • nom = valeur
    • name = « Ma valeur », name = valeur
    • « Mon nom = ceci » = « Ma valeur », « Ma valeur, tout le temps », nom = valeur
    • « Mon nom » = « Ceci » « nom"" », nom = valeur
    Dans le troisième exemple, les valeurs entre guillemets contiennent des valeurs égales et des virgules. Dans le quatrième exemple, la valeur citée contient une guillemet.
    Les instances ont initialisé les propriétés suivantes :
    • map : la forme map (objet JavaScript utilisé comme hashmap) des paires nom/valeur, avec les guillemets de style Microsoft supprimés
    • string : la forme de chaîne des paires nom/valeur, avec des guillemets de style Microsoft.

    À utiliser avec n’importe quel script côté serveur où vous avez besoin de convertir des paires nom/valeur entre les cartes et les chaînes.

    NameValuePairs : mapToString()

    Génère this.string à partir de this.map.

    Tableau 1. Paramètres
    Nom Type Description
    Aucun
    Tableau 2. Renvoie
    Type Description
    nul

    NameValuePairs : NameValuePairs(String stringForm)

    Crée une instance de la classe initialisée avec la chaîne spécifiée.

    Tableau 3. Paramètres
    Nom Type Description
    stringForm Chaîne Valeurs à utiliser lors de la création de l’objet.

    NameValuePairs : NameValuePairs(Object mapForm)

    Crée une instance de la classe initialisée avec la carte de hachage spécifiée.

    Tableau 4. Paramètres
    Nom Type Description
    Formulaire mappage Objet Carte à utiliser lors de la création de l’objet.

    NameValuePairs : quotify(valeur de l’objet)

    Si la valeur spécifiée contient des guillemets, des valeurs égales, des virgules ou des espaces, cette méthode entoure la valeur de guillemets doubles et double les guillemets doubles.

    Tableau 5. Paramètres
    Nom Type Description
    valide Objet Valeur à traiter
    Tableau 6. Renvoie
    Type Description
    Chaîne Valeur avec guillemets ajoutés.

    NameValuePairs : stringToMap()

    Génère this.map à partir de this.string.

    Tableau 7. Paramètres
    Nom Type Description
    Aucun
    Tableau 8. Renvoie
    Type Description
    nul